"Free Front" ????
Hi All,
I'm thinking about incorporating a "free front" BB into the design of the bent I'm building. (for a future add on)
I understand that Shimano had one in the 80's, .... a "FFS" as part of their Positron system. Is anything like this currently available. Has anybody made one from a crank axle and a freewheel or freehub? (I think it could be possible) ???
Thanks, Tom

Older dept store bikes had them (Sears, JCPen, etc).
We have a few laying around at the co-op.
Some of them look like a bmx free-cog that has been machined to fit in an American bb and drilled to add attachement bolt holes.
They are threaded onto the one piece crank via an adapter.
Yes it is very possible.
